What companies run services between St Helens, England and Middlesex, England?

Avanti West Coast operates a train from Wigan North Western to London Euston hourly. Tickets cost £45–260 and the journey takes 2h.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Shudehill Interchange to Finchley Road / O2 Centre hourly. Tickets cost £8–45 and the journey takes 4h 35m.
